What does not
You need to install .net and corefonts
You need to run the following Wine tricks for MTGO to install and work:
winetricks corefonts dotnet45 ddr=gdi win7
What was not tested
Limited of any sort.
I listed wine 2.21 because it is the oldest I could select. I actually tested on wine 2.20 because wine 2.21 has a regression of some sort that does not let MTGO start up.
|Operating system||Test date||Wine version||Installs?||Runs?||Used|
|Show||Gentoo Linux||May 09 2018||3.7||Yes||Yes||Yes||Gold||Anton Romanov|
|Show||macOS 10.12 "Sierra"||Feb 25 2018||2.0.4||Yes||Yes||Yes||Gold||James Gunter|
|Current||Bodhi Linux 4.x||Jan 06 2018||2.21||Yes||Yes||Yes||Gold||Jeff Hoogland|
|Show||Gentoo Linux||Oct 29 2017||2.19-staging||Yes||Yes||Yes||Silver||Anton Romanov|
|Show||Gentoo Linux||Jul 31 2017||2.13-staging||Yes||Yes||Bronze||Anton Romanov|
|Bug #||Description||Status||Resolution||Other apps affected|
|34978||Many applications need a EnumDisplayDevicesW implementation for multi-monitor environment support (DisplayFusion, Turbo Tax 2012, WPF 4.x .NET apps, CEFv3 apps)||STAGED||View|
|35041||Multiple apps and games crash with heap corruption or live-lock in libX11 (EA Origin, Garmin Express Fit, SMPlayer, LotRO launcher, Kindle for PC, Conan Exiles)('taskset -c 0 wine ./foo.exe' is a workaround)||NEW||View|
|43562||Magic Online (Magic The Gathering: Online) Is rendered with inverted colors||UNCONFIRMED||View|
|43873||Magic: The Gathering Online crashes when trying to add buddy||UNCONFIRMED||View|
|44342||Magic: The Gathering Online crashes inside native WMP||UNCONFIRMED||View|
|45086||Magic: The Gathering Online deadlocks inside quartz||UNCONFIRMED||View|
|46287||Magic: The Gathering Online - EULA not found due to inline image in RTF file||UNCONFIRMED||View|
Use at least Wine version 3.7.
Staging is required for multimonitor systems, otherwise game will fail to start. (Alternatively you can just apply only multimonitor staging patchset)
You will need following prerequisites in your magic prefix (32bit prefix):
winetricks -q corefonts dotnet46 win7
On OSX I had to do
otherwise MTGO window was not properly (re)drawn
For sound to work you need wine built with gstreamer. Gstreamer has to be able to play wav files.
If for whatever reason you would like MTGO to not even be able to try and reproduce sounds - you can set "wmp" to "disable" in DLL overrides in winecfg.